Hotel Bon Accueil sits in central Montreal where travelers can relax on the cozy terrace after exploring the city. The 24-hour front desk handles luggage storage needs, while in-room WiFi keeps everyone connected throughout their stay.
Located in Downtown Montreal, a neighbourhood in Montreal, Hotel Bon Accueil is in the entertainment district and near a metro station. The area's natural beauty can be seen at Jean-Drapeau Park and Mount Royal Park, while Montreal Museum of Fine Arts and Montreal Biodome are cultural highlights. The price and location were great and staff were friendly and helpful. The four flights of stairs we had to climb to get to our room were quite steep, and would have been impossible for someone with mobility issues.
Considering the price, it’s a good option. The room is small, but the beds are comfortable and the bathroom is very clean and recently renovated. Overall, the place is tidy, though there are a few areas that could be improved, especially the small shared kitchen, which feels a bit cluttered and messy.
If you’re looking for something affordable and comfortable, this is a great choice. It’s perfect if you just need a place to sleep and don’t plan to spend much time there.

Don't expect the same level of comfort, service, and amenities as a 4-star hotel at a 2-star hotel. Everything is predictable and in line with the price in this part of the city. I wasn't prepared for the $100 deposit. But nothing unusual here either. The hairdryer in the room burned out during my stay—they gave me a replacement without any problems. The stairs are steep, but nothing to worry about. Overall, I recommend this hotel!
